basket case

noun [C] (COUNTRY/COMPANY)
 
 

Definition

a country or company that is very unsuccessful financially: 20 years ago the country was an economic basket case.Starting, succeeding and failing in businessFailuresAccidents and disastersHigher and lower points of achievement
